Joy Emery, 84, of Hillsboro died Saturday, Dec. 1, 2012 at her home.

She was born Jan. 8, 1928 near Hillsboro, the daughter of the late Gerald and Mary Hazel Williams Hopkins.

Mrs. Emery had been the legal secretary for Ronald Swonger, Attorney-At-law, for 30 years. She was a member of the Allensburg Church of Christ and the Highland County Senior Citizens.

She is survived by her daughter, Sharon “Sherry” (Dana) Corzatt of Columbus; two grandchildren, Kim Slick of Columbus and Kyle Corzatt of Mt. Sterling; five great- grandchildren, Rebecca and Jonathan Slick, Samantha, Eric and Sara Corzatt.

In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her husband, Clarence W. Emery, on Aug. 17, 1986; and two brothers, Dean and Paul Hopkins.

Services will be 1 p.m. Wednesday, Dec. 5 at the Allensburg Church of Christ. Bob Stevens will officiate. Burial will follow in the Hillsboro Cemetery. Friends may call on Wednesday from 11 a.m. until 1 p.m. at the Allensburg Church of Christ.

Memorials may be made to the Allensburg Church of Christ, Mission GIJAPA, 7105 Abernathy Road, Lynchburg, Ohio 45142.
